By directly immersing IT hardware in liquid, it helps improve its heat dissipation design. The heat generated by the electronic components is directly and efficiently transferred to the liquid, thereby reducing the need for active cooling components such as thermal interface materials, heat sinks, and fans. These improvements have improved energy efficiency while allowing higher packaging densities.
Liquid immersion cooling technology eliminates airborne contaminants and reduces moving parts to simplify heat dissipation design.
It is widely used in various temperature control heat dissipation systems, especially the internal heat dissipation of wind turbines. It is widely used in computer server systems and high-voltage transformer immersion cooling media, electric vehicle battery pack cooling systems, phase-controlled heat dissipation and other array radars.
